3 Intuvo 9000 GC Column Maintenance
The 9000 GC/MS Tail is heated by an electric cartridge heater. The heater is
powered and controlled by a heated zone of the 9000 GC. The 9000 GC/MS Tail
temperature can be set from the Agilent MassHunter GC/MS Acquisition
software or from the GC. A sensor (thermocouple) in the interface monitors
the temperature.
The transfer line tip seal assembly is required when using the EI XTR source
or the HES.
The 9000 GC/MS Tail should be operated in the 250 to 350 C range. Subject
to that restriction, the transfer line temperature should be slightly higher than
the column temperature, but never higher than the maximum column
temperature.
